id summary reporter owner description type status priority milestone component version severity resolution keywords cc mlocked 7979 "With ""monitor CD/DVD"" enabled, mythfrontend hangs while exiting" yianniv Nigel "The last lines of mythfrontend -v all show: {{{ 2010-01-27 20:56:48.355 /dev/fd0 No info or drive not ready 2010-01-27 20:56:48.363 /dev/sr0 No disc 2010-01-27 20:56:48.864 MythCDROMLinux::driveStatus() - ioctl() failed: eno: Îη έγκÏÏη ÏαÏάμεÏÏÎ¿Ï (22) 2010-01-27 20:56:48.864 /dev/fd0 No info or drive not ready 2010-01-27 20:56:48.873 /dev/sr0 No disc 2010-01-27 20:56:49.010 Stopping MediaMonitor }}} and the terminal just stays there... I have to kill it with CTRL+C in the terminal. I reproduced the problem on two opensuse 11.2 pcs, (desktop + laptop). From the desktop pc: {{{ MythTV Version : 23321M MythTV Branch : trunk Network Protocol : 56 Library API : 0.23.20100124-2 QT Version : 4.6.1 Options compiled in: linux release using_oss using_alsa using_jack using_backend using_directfb using_dvb using_frontend using_hdpvr using_iptv using_ivtv using_libfftw3 using_lirc using_mheg using_opengl_video using_opengl_vsync using_qtwebkit using_v4l using_x11 using_xrandr using_xv using_xvmc using_xvmc_vld using_xvmcw using_bindings_perl using_bindings_python using_opengl using_vdpau using_ffmpeg_threads using_live using_mheg }}} The laptop is on 23310, no VDPAU. To reproduce, if ""monitor CD/DVD"" is not checked, check it, exit and restart the frontend. Then it will hang on exit. It doesn't matter if devices are excluded from monitoring or not (I tried excluding /dev/sr0, and /dev/fd0).
